General > > In this architecture, the syncslot worker is launched per db and they > independently connects to primary, right? Not completely true. Each slotsync worker is responsible for managing N dbs. Here 'N' = 'Number of distinct dbs for slots in synchronize_slot_names'/ 'number of max_slotsync_workers configured' for cases where dbcount exceeds workers configured. And if dbcount < max_slotsync_workers, then we launch only that many workers equal to dbcount and each worker manages a single db. Each worker independently connects to primary. Currently it makes a connection multiple times, I am optimizing it to make connection only once and then after each SIGHUP assuming 'primary_conninfo' may change. This change will be in the next version. >I'm not sure it is efficient, but I > come up with another architecture - only a worker (syncslot receiver)connects > to the primary and other workers (syncslot worker) receives infos from it and > updates. This can reduce the number of connections so that it may slightly > improve the latency of network. How do you think? > I feel it may help in reducing network latency, but not sure if it could be more efficient in keeping the lsns in sync. I feel it may introduce lag due to the fact that only one worker is getting all the info from primary and the actual synchronizing workers are waiting on that worker. This lag may be more when the number of slots are huge. We have run some performance tests on the design implemented currently, please have a look at emails around [1] and [2]. > 04. ReplSlotSyncMain > > Does the worker have to connect to the specific database? > > > ``` > /* Connect to our database. */ > BackgroundWorkerInitializeConnectionByOid(MySlotSyncWorker->dbid, > MySlotSyncWorker->userid, > 0); > ``` Since we are using libpq public interface 'walrcv_exec=libpqrcv_exec' to connect to primary, this needs database connection. It errors out in the absence of 'MyDatabaseId'. Do you think db-connection can have some downsides? > > 05.
